EEF-2023 will summarize the results of the development of the Far East for 10 years

Date: July 27, 2024 Time: 05:55:05

During the Eastern Economic Forum-2023, the results of the development of the Far East in the last 10 years will be summed up, said the Deputy Prime Minister of Russia, Presidential Plenipotentiary Envoy to the Far Eastern Federal District, Yuri Trutnev in Vladivostok. The organizer of EEF-2023 is the Roscongress Foundation.

“The upcoming eighth Eastern Economic Forum is coming up. In a sense, the forum is a jubilee: the work to fulfill the instructions of the President for the development of the Far Eastern regions, when Vladimir Vladimirovich Putin defined the development of the Far East as a national priority for the entire XXI century, turns ten years. this year. At the Forum, we will summarize the results of this work, we will report to the President on what has been achieved during this period and what other tasks remain to be solved,” Yuri Trutnev said at the beginning of the meeting on preparations for the VIII Eastern Economic Forum.

The WEF aims to attract investors, strengthen economic ties, launch and expand investment projects, recalled the deputy prime minister of the federal government.

“The WEF determines development trends not only for the Far East, but also for many regions in the near future. We are preparing for the Forum to be held at a high level, for the benefit of the Far East and all of Russia. This is the responsibility of all present. It is necessary to prepare the city for the Forum, carefully work on all the issues that are going to be raised in the EEF. We are trying to organize our work in such a way that guests traveling around the world want to return to Vladivostok next year and take part in the Eastern Economic Forum again,” Yuri Trutnev stressed.

In addition, the participants of EEF-2023 will discuss the development of transport and logistics routes against the background of the increasing role of the Far East for the all-Russian economy.

“Transport flows today turned to the East. But there are difficulties associated with the ability of the eastern range. We will also address these issues at the Eastern Economic Forum,” said the Deputy Prime Minister of Russia.

Remember that the Eastern Economic Forum will take place from September 10 to 13 in Vladivostok on the campus of the Far Eastern Federal University (FEFU). The Eastern Economic Forum is a key international platform for creating and strengthening ties between the Russian and world investment community, a comprehensive expert assessment of the economic potential of the Russian Far East, presenting its investment opportunities and business conditions in the areas development priorities.
